Khai báo các bảng tạm thời ở bên trong một không gian sử dụng của bảng tạm thời, đây là cái phải được định nghĩa trước khi tạo ra bất cứ bảng tạm thời nào. Các phát biểu dưới đây cung cấp một ví dụ làm thế nào để tạo khai báo bảng tạm thời
CREATE USER TEMPORARY TABLESPACE apptemps
MANAGED BY SYSTEM USING ('apptemps');
DECLARE GLOBAL TEMPORARY TABLE temployees
LIKE employee NOT LOGGED;
DECLARE GLOBAL TEMPORARY TABLE tempdept
(deptid CHAR(6), deptname CHAR(20))
ON COMMIT DELETE ROWS NOT LOGGED;
DECLARE GLOBAL TEMPORARY TABLE tempprojects
AS (fullselect) DEFINITION ONLY
ON COMMIT PRESERVE ROWS NOT LOGGED
WITH REPLACE IN TABLESPACE apptemps;
Khi một khai báo bảng tạm thời được tạo ra, sơ đồ của nó là SESSION và phải được chỉ tường minh. ID người dùng được sử dụng để tạo một bảng tạm thời sẽ có tất cả quyền trên bảng. Mỗi ứng dụng tạo một bảng tạm thời sẽ có quyền độc lập của riêng nó.
» Tin mới nhất:
» Các tin khác: